BT
x Your opinion matters! Please fill in the InfoQ Survey about your reading habits!
rss
25:13

Woody Zuill on Mob Programming and No Estimates

Posted by Woody Zuill on  Jan 26, 2014

Woody Zuill discusses Mob Programming, a practice where the whole team works on the same thing, at the same time in the same space on the same computer, as well as his thoughts on No Estimates.

Paul Carvalho Discusses Pitfalls in Agile Testing and the Zero Page Test Plan

Posted by Paul Carvalho on  Jan 25, 2013

Paul Carvalho joins us to discuss his two sessions at Agile 2012: Pitfalls in Agile Testing and How to Avoid Them and The Zero Page Test Plan

Brian Marick on Test Maintenance

Posted by Brian Marick on  Dec 03, 2010 1

Brian Marick discusses the difficulties met trying to maintain tests that are vital to a project’s success, and how mocking frameworks can help, providing advice on writing unit and integration tests

Martin Fowler and Paulo Caroli on Continuous Integration and Deployment

Posted by Martin Fowler and Paulo Caroli on  Aug 25, 2010

Martin Fowler and Paulo Caroli discuss testing, continuous integration and continuous deployment, as well as DSLs and REST.

Brian Marick and Micro-Scale Retro-Futurist Anarcho-Syndicalism

Posted by Brian Marick on  Feb 23, 2009 2

Brian Marick discusses what he means by micro-scale-retro-futurist-anachro-syndicalism and why we should go back to the roots of Agile. He talks about what he thinks were the mistakes in the Agile Manifesto, how it has lead to the state of the Agile community today, and how we can build better systems by making them so that they are much more easily tested.

Erich Gamma Discusses Jazz, Eclipse, JUnit and Design Patterns

Posted by Erich Gamma on  Sep 16, 2008

In this interview from QCon London 2008, Erich Gamma discusses the Jazz project, why Eclipse has been successful, the strict Eclipse release schedule, JUnit, Design Patterns, how to identify a design pattern, design patterns and the 'Don't Repeat Yourself' principle, the design pattern community, and whether dependency injection is a design pattern.

Hakan Erdogmus on TDD Misunderstandings and Adoption Issues

Posted by Hakan Erdogmus on  Jul 11, 2008

In this interview made during Agile 2007, Dr. Hakan Erdogmus, Editor in Chief of IEEE Software, discusses about TDD starting from a study done by Ron Jeffries and Grigori Melnik and published as "TDD--The Art of Fearless Programming" in the IEEE Software magazine. Hakan talks about current misunderstandings regarding TDD's role in software development and the adoption issues it faces.

Cédric Beust discusses Designing for Testability

Posted by Cédric Beust on  Apr 28, 2008 1

In this interview from QCon San Francisco 2007, Cédric Beust discusses designing and architecting for testability, problems that hinder testability, test-driven development, the "Next Generation Testing" book, performance testing recipes, and testing small, medium and large codebases.

Coplien and Martin Debate TDD, CDD and Professionalism

Posted by Jim Coplien and Bob Martin on  Feb 18, 2008 13

Debate sprang up at JAOO '07 around Bob Martin's assertion that "nowadays it is irresponsible for a developer to ship a line of code he has not executed in a unit test." In this InfoQ video, he debated with Jim Coplien on this and other topics, including Design by Contract vs. TDD and how much up-front architecture is needed to keep a system consistent with the business domain model.

General Feedback
Bugs
Advertising
Editorial
InfoQ.com and all content copyright © 2006-2014 C4Media Inc. InfoQ.com hosted at Contegix, the best ISP we've ever worked with.
Privacy policy
BT